Transaction 93cd3786df0385befd15216c73f7d4faadd5572a13d355705aa49e4ac7b746e2

1 Input
2 Outputs
  • 93cd3786df0385befd15216c73f7d4faadd5572a13d355705aa49e4ac7b746e2:0
  • value  300000000
    address  1HcuikxfBKYHFRBRECVS3fWE2XTaNb1p2e
  • 93cd3786df0385befd15216c73f7d4faadd5572a13d355705aa49e4ac7b746e2:1
  • value  751915
    address  bc1qp5e7m33gvcrke3zfl5sq820dlf69afwyg3qffezdgyt05mhm60pq6nmjju